Desculpting Blast

Edge of Eternities uncommon

Instant

Return target nonland permanent to its owner's hand. If it was attacking, create a 1/1 colorless Drone artifact creature token with flying and "This token can block only creatures with flying."

"Your atoms will serve my ambitions in a much more useful form."

Strategy & Gameplay

Desculpting Blast is a versatile and efficient blue instant that offers both defensive utility and board presence creation, making it a strong consideration for spell-heavy blue decks across multiple formats. At just one generic and one blue mana, this card provides excellent tempo value by returning target nonland permanents to their owner's hand, effectively resetting threats and disrupting opponent strategies while remaining affordable in terms of mana investment. The secondary effect of generating a 1/1 Drone token when the returned permanent was attacking adds genuine strategic depth, transforming what could be a simple bounce spell into a permanent-generating tool that helps maintain board presence even after defensive plays. The token's flying ability with flying-only blocking restriction makes it surprisingly relevant in aerial combat scenarios and provides incremental damage pressure that accumulates over the course of a game. This card fits naturally into tempo-focused blue strategies, flash-based decks, and control shells that value instant-speed interaction and card advantage generation. Its format legality across Standard, Pioneer, Modern, Legacy, and Commander makes it accessible to players in virtually any competitive or casual environment they choose.
